TRC Continues Award-Winning Engineering Design Programs in West Virginia
CHARLESTON, W. Va.-(Business Wire)-December 22, 2008 - TRC Companies, Inc. was recently recognized by the West Virginia Division of Highways (WVDOH) with two Engineering Excellence Awards at the 2008 Joint Transportation Forum, which was sponsored by the American Council of Engineering Companies of West Virginia, WVDOH, and the Federal Highway Administration.
In the Large Roadway Category, TRC was recognized for its box culvert design on the Corridor H project that saved WVDOH nearly $20 million and prevented more than a million cubic yards of excess excavation soil.
In the Statewide Construction Inspection Category, TRC was acknowledged for their responsive efforts providing on-call, multi-disciplined construction inspection services for various highway, bridge, and paving improvement projects across the state during the past year.
“We are proud to be named recipients of these important awards,” said David Clevenger, TRC’s eastern region infrastructure practice leader. “WVDOH is a highly-valued client, and it is our goal to continue to provide them a quality product.”
WVDOH’s Engineering Excellence program recognizes firms that have solved unique challenges in planning, design, and construction of West Virginia’s state roadway and bridge projects. The awards are presented annually.
